Output 83b90cab41a5475927b03c5c3af22bc46b4f50645a90949b588788c21d5d0edc:8

value
5381
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5b76424a56d25ee003a86116ab1ef8395d7ae2f OP_EQUAL
address
3JFqvWQuWHX5tF9NWhyK8A17vBbkDfMJik
transaction
83b90cab41a5475927b03c5c3af22bc46b4f50645a90949b588788c21d5d0edc
spent
true